Beynac Castle

Highlight • Castle

Beynac Castle is a medieval hilltop castle and is one of the best-preserved castles in France today. Built in the 12th century as a mere keep on a limestone plateau …

Today we took a closer look at the Dordogne Valley and visited some of its most beautiful sights.
Beynac Castle stands on a vertiginous cliff overlooking the village of Beynac-et-Cazenac. It's a stone sentinel that has watched over the valley for more than nine centuries.
